#main-wrapper {position:relative ;}
/*#main-wrapper.top { margin-top: 230px; }*/
#main-wrapper .faq-menu.top { position: fixed; top: 122px; width: 220px; }
#main-wrapper #left-sec {position:absolute; width:220px; height:100%; padding-top: 16px;}
/* #main-wrapper #left-sec .faq-menu{ position: fixed;} */
#main-wrapper #left-sec ul.faq-menu li {display: block; list-style: none outside none; margin: 0;}
#main-wrapper #left-sec ul.faq-menu li a {border-right: 5px solid #fff; color: #323a45; display: inline-block; font-size: 14px; padding: 6px 25px; text-align: left; text-decoration: none; width: 100%; outline:none; font-weight: 600; margin-bottom: 3px;}
#main-wrapper #left-sec ul.faq-menu li a:hover, #main-wrapper #left-sec ul.faq-menu li.active a {border-bottom: 0 none; border-right: 5px solid #00BCD4; text-decoration: none; color:#00BCD4;}
#main-wrapper #left-sec ul.faq-menu li a.active { border-right: 5px solid #00BCD4; color:#00BCD4; }
#main-wrapper #right-sec { min-height:800px; position: relative; float: right; width:800px; height:auto;}
#main-wrapper #right-sec ul { list-style:none; margin-left:0px; }
#main-wrapper #right-sec ul li { margin-bottom:30px; }
#main-wrapper #right-sec h2 { font-size:24px; border-left: 5px solid #00BCD4; color:#00BCD4; line-height: 36px; padding-left: 25px; padding-top: 0; font-weight:bold; letter-spacing:-0.5px; margin:16px 0px; }
#main-wrapper #right-sec h3 { font-size:24px; color:#00BCD4; line-height: 36px; padding-left: 0px; padding-top: 0; font-weight:bold; letter-spacing:-0.5px; margin:16px 0px; }
#main-wrapper #right-sec h4 { font-size:18px; line-height:30px; font-weight:bold; letter-spacing:-0.5px;}
#main-wrapper #right-sec a { color:#323a45; font-weight:bold; letter-spacing:-0.5px; text-decoration:none;}
#main-wrapper .note-dtl .note-points{ margin:0px; padding:0px;}
#main-wrapper .note-dtl .note-points li{ margin-bottom:10px !important;}
#main-wrapper .note-dtl p{ color:#323a45; font-size:16px; padding-bottom:30px;}

